Bill Leen, 2nd from left; Facebook.com/Gin-BlossomsThe Gin Blossoms had a scary moment during a concert in New York City last Friday when bass player Bill Leen suddenly collapsed onstage.
A video obtained by TMZ shows the band performing their hit 1993 song “Hey Jealousy” at The Paramount in Manhattan when Leen stumbles backwards and crashes to the floor, appearing passing out. The video shows a stagehand racing over to help the musician.
The website says Leen recovered a short time later and refused medical attention. A band rep later told TMZ that the bassist’s mishap had been caused by “exhaustion from the road,” and that after a good night's rest, he was back on stage the next evening.
